I believe that means primarily roses without pesticide applied. (Fungicide,
insecticide)
I don't know if there is any rose that is inherently poisonous (note: apples
and pears both belong to the rose family) but it would be wise to check with
a poison control center before trying a particular variety. If they say
it's nontoxic and it's not been treated with pesticides, then go for it.
